An effect in which the amount of time that a sound takes to play from start to finish is increased or decreased (as if a tape were being sped up or slowed down), but without altering the pitch. Some samplers provide this as an effect that can be applied in non-real-time to a sample, for the purpose of tuning the sample’s length to an exact beat length, or just for the effect.
